Willow Tree Removal in Reno, NV
Willow t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of mature willow trees from residential or commercial properties. These projects typically include removing damaged, diseased, or unwanted trees to improve safety, enhance landscape appearance, or prepare for new construction. Property owners often request willow tree removal when the trees pose a risk of falling, interfere with structures or utility lines, or simply no longer fit the desired aesthetic of the landscape.
Before requesting willow tree removal, property owners should consider the size and location of the tree, as well as any potential impact on surrounding plants or structures. Understanding local regulations or restrictions regarding tree removal can also be helpful. Clear communication about the health of the tree, access to the site, and specific goals for the project can ensure the process proceeds smoothly and safely.

Willow Tree Removal Questions
What is involved in willow tree removal? The process includes safely cutting and removing the tree, often involving careful planning to minimize impact on the surrounding area.
Why might a property owner choose to remove a willow tree? Removal may be necessary due to disease, storm damage, or to prevent potential hazards like falling branches.
Are there any considerations before removing a willow tree? It’s important to check local regulations and assess the impact on nearby structures or landscaping before removal.
What happens after a willow tree is removed? The site may be prepared for replanting or landscaping, and debris will be cleared to restore the area’s appearance.
